Cobras Drop Series Finale to No. 5 Seton Hill

HARTSVILLE, S.C. – The Coker Cobras dropped their series finale against the nationally ranked No. 5 Seton Hill Griffin 12-8 on Sunday (Feb. 22) in collegiate baseball action.

The Cobras pounded out eight runs on 16 hits, including five for extra bases, but defensive miscues helped lead the Griffins to the 12-8 victory.

Every Coker batter had at least one hit, while Sammy Song belted four hits and drove in two runs. Michael Orlowski had three hits, including a double and two RBIs and Bryson Conner had a pair of hits with a double, two runs scored and an RBI.

JT Whritner (0-1) was tagged with the loss. He went an inning and a third on the mound, allowing seven runs on three hits.

The Cobras will return to action on Wednesday (Feb. 25) as they wrap-up a nine-game home stand against Limestone College. First pitch is scheduled for 2 p.m.
